It’s a dumbfire system. Very similar warhead diameter, but a lesser effective range than the guided Javelin and it lacks the top down attack of the Javelin, meaning it can not practically engage with as heavy armored targets.

The guns in the original games would share ammo pools if they were of the same caliber, the article described a simplified pool by class of weapon.
So now rather than separate 5.45mm and 5.56mm you have “assault rifle ammo”. It sounds minor, but one of the aspects of STALKER has been inventory management and making the choice when to main one caliber. At least for me. Hence my waiting on mods.
As for the minimap, the article is describing an additional always on compass with quest markers in the style of the modern Fallout games. I hope to be able to turn that bit of visual clutter off, and also hope that the game isn’t designed so much with the assumption I’m using it that I can’t find objectives without it.
